Potential Distribution of Grey sallow (Salix cinerea) in Victoria (Nox)

This map of the potential distribution of Grey Sallow has produced from CLIMATE® modelling, overlayed with:

Overlays used

Land Use:
Irrigated pasture

Broad vegetation types:
Moist foothill forest; montane moist forest; sub-alpine woodland; riverine grassy woodlands; riparian forests; swamp scrub.

Colours indicate possibility of Salix cinerea infesting these areas.
Red = Very high
Yellow = High
Orange = Medium
Green = Likely
In the non-coloured areas the plant is unlikely to establish as the climate, soil or landuse is not presently suitable.
